 Building a Billiard and Game Room on a Budget Building a billiard and game room on a budget can be a challenge that the whole family can get involved in. A billiard and game room will be a great place for gatherings and for entertainment.
The Plan
There should be a plan put in place when building a billiard and game room on a budget. The plan should consider all facets of building a billiard and game room on a budget. The budget should be based on affordability. There should be all factors considered when drawing this plan, including the size of the dedicated space, and the overall style of the house.
A Dedicated Space
A space dedicated as a billiard and game room does not have to be a fancy space it can be an attic space or in the basement or even part of the garage can be the dedicated space. Building a billiard and game room on a budget is an easier goal to meet if a space is already available and does not have to be constructed. Dedicating a room of the home to a space where family and friends can gather is a great idea and will increase the value of time spent at home.
Materials for Building a Billiard and Game Room on a Budget
A billiard table is not cheap when purchased new, so look for an older used version. Building a billiard and game room on a budget will require some ingenuity when gathering materials. If you can find second hand materials like predator p3 black pool cues, and hard billiards cue cases, that’s a good choice because it will help to keep the budget in tact. The billiard table will be the prime focus of the room and will be the most expensive piece of equipment in the room. The room could focus on big game tables such as fooseball tables or can be dedicated to the billiard table and small board games. Depending on the design depends on how much will be spent on the games for the room.
Types of Games for a Billiard and Game Room
A billiard and game room on a budget does not have to be a flimsy affair. The games in the billiard and game room can be as simple as a video game station and some seating along with the billiard table. A billiard and game room on a budget can be a billiard table and some other game stations, checkers, chess and the like. All of these items can be purchased second hand or can be created. A great game table can be created from an old parsons table refinished to be the base from a checked board to use with chess and checkers. Another great option for a billiard and game room on a budget is to use items that are already in the home.
Set A Budget and Stick to it
A billiard and game room on a budget can be completely within the budget as long as a realistic budget is planned to begin with. Shop around and get creative.

Now that you have chosen the perfect pool table, you will need several different accessories to get the playing started . Leave the ordinary billiard ball sets to the pool hall. Choose a set with your favorite sports team logo or any color and design you desire. Then you’ll need a ball rack to set up your favorite game. Don’t forget chalk, so that your cue never slips on those important shots.
You will also want to make sure you have plenty of lighting to show off the new table to your guests. With the large selection of pool table lights, you can find one that perfectly matches your game room decor. As an added benefit, this will also ensure that your friends can clearly see you sink the game winning shot!
A cue rack can also be a great addition to your game room. This way, when you and your fellow pool sharks are ready to call it a night, your cues, billiard balls, and ball racks can be safely kept until the next game. Last, but not least, don’t forget a pool table cover. It will protect against dust and damage while your table is not in use.

After you have selected your custom cue don’t forget to select an equally custom cue case. There are many different materials to choose from, such as vinyl and hard plastic, but the most popular is leather. A leather case is functional and stylish. It protects your cues during transportation and looks good while doing it.
All good cases have a thick layer of foam padding to keep the cues firmly in place. In addition to interior padding, most cases also have a wide padded strap for carrying comfort. Premium leather cases are hand crafted with double stitched seams and an adjustable strap. They come in different sizes to carry multiple shafts and butts. Be sure to select a case large enough to suit your needs. All cases have an extra pouch to fill with accessories such as chalk and tips.
Leather cases range from sleek and sophisticated to flashy and ornate. Some of the more ornate leather cases offer embroidered inlays with metal clasps and buckles. Instroke Cue Cases offer a large selection made of high-quality leather with designer looks.
